Disabled vehicle with hazards on I-70 near Blue Ridge Cutoff


Response teams checked a disabled vehicle with hazards on I-70 near Blue Ridge Cutoff and looked for a related issue at 27th Street and Southwest Boulevard. No crash or emergency was found.
